Rays try to maintain at least a share of first

Posted Aug 31, 2010 by Tribune Sports

Updated Aug 31, 2010 at 04:55 PM


By TONY FABRIZIO

ST. PETERSBURG The Rays and Yankees have been tied for first place in the American League East for the last eight days. According to Elias Sports Bureau, that’s the longest stretch two teams have been tied for first this late in the season in major league history.

The teams will meet head-on Sept. 13-15 here at Tropicana Field, but tonight, the Rays will host the Blue Jays in the middle game of a three-game series, and the Yankees will play the Athletics at home.
